Quoting the funny Gilbert K. Chesterton :

“The Bible tells us to love our neighbors, and also to love our enemies; probably because they are generally the same people.”

“Ten thousand women marched through the streets of London saying 'we will not be dictated to,' and then went off to become stenographers.”

“I regard golf as an expensive way of playing marbles.”

“Music with dinner is an insult both to the cook and the violinist.”

“Art, like morality, consists in drawing the line somewhere.”
